Extremely watery diarrhea and convulsions

I had a lot of headaches today, like migraines, and have had abdominal pain since I woke up. I've been nauseous, and then I threw up a bit in my mouth, so I went to the bathroom just in case, and ended up having extremely watery diarrhea. It was more like what happens with a bowel prep kit than a normal bowel movement. What was even weirder was that I was convulsing.. my whole body was shaking very hard. I'm not sure what to do. I'm really twitchy now and am still feeling weird sensations in my legs. Is this alarming? I've had stomach problems for a while and have seen MANY different doctors. I've had a colonoscopy (found inflammation), endoscopy, ct scan, blood, urine and the only thing they found was that I recently became anemic. The doctors think I'm bleeding somewhere but don't know where. Also, I've lost about 15ish pounds in the past 6 months. Anyways. I'm 19 years old, I weigh 136, am 5'11'' and eat well. I just feel exhausted now after having the convulsions. It was very strange. I've had bowel trouble for a while, but never with shakes like this. Does anyone know what I should do?

Since you have shingles, nausea and diarrhea you probably have a viral infection. You should test for Hepatitis A and C. The convulsions could be due to low sodium or due to low blood sugar or due to potassium. It could also be viral meningitis. It is really difficult to say what is causing this but you must consult a doctor ASAP—either your GP or go to the ER. The blood levels of the above mentioned have to be checked. Take some ORS or oral rehydration solution or lemonade with salt and sugar both and see if it helps.
Also since you have become anemic and lost weight and have inflammation found on colonoscopy, ulcerative colitis, IBS have to be ruled out. Also test for HIV if there is a suggestive history. Get a stool test for occult or hidden blood.
